WebMar 28, 2024 · Rottweiler, breed of working dog that is thought to be descended from drover dogs (cattle-driving dogs) left by the Roman legions in the vicinity of what is now Rottweil, Germany, after the Romans abandoned the region during the 2nd century ce. From the Middle Ages to about 1900 the Rottweiler accompanied local butchers on buying … WebCharacteristics of the Rottweiler. Rottweilers are good-natured, loving, loyal and a fearless dog breed having a strong natural instinct to protect their loved ones. Initially bred as a working dog, they have inherited their ancestor's strength and energy to toil hard. Rottweilers are therefore happiest when they have a task to perform.

WebHot Peppers: Rottweilers are very sensitive to capsaicin. The tingling or burning sensation that you experience in your nose when smelling something hot is amplified over 40 times for dogs. Because of this, your Rottweiler may experience sneezing and, in more severe cases, respiratory issues. #2. Ground Spices: The reaction Rottweilers have to ...
WebSep 6, 2024 · The ears should start at the top of the head and lay close to the cheeks. The tips of the ear should come to a point and be level with the nose. The inside of a Rottweiler’s ear should be pink and free of any discharge. There may be some hair on the inside of the ear, but it should not be matted down.
